Immediate Help

What crisis resources should New York mental health clients know?

New York crisis support separates emergency care from outpatient mental health treatment. Call 911 for immediate medical danger, call or text 988 for suicidal crisis, and use the nearest emergency department for severe psychiatric symptoms.
